Pros
- Task assignment and time tracking for project and service work by customer.
- Specifically, we set up clients as distinct projects and use the milestones, task lists, and tasks to manage deliverables. Zoho allows us to track time per task and generate invoices
- Generates easy report to create invoices.
Cons
- There is no differentiation between a task’s duration (ie, budgeted hours) and due date. These are linked in Zoho Projects, which is fairly useless for a project management tool.
- I don’t believe we can add custom fields to tasks, only to bugs (which we don’t use). This is a major weakness.
- Low cost for a tool that we are able to generate bills for all hours worked per customer as well as track staff utilization.

Configuration
We added custom field to the CRM - very easy to do. We added a custom field for bugs, but we don’t actually use it. There is no difference for us between tasks and bugs, in terms of how they are handled internally (staffed and assigned and executed in the same way). So it’s not useful to have the separate ‘bug’ list – actually adds work to have to look in two places for open issues.
